/*
GWMON Parallel Ada Monitor for 386/486 PCs
Copyright (C) 1993, Charles W. Kann & Michael Bliss Feldman
ckann@seas.gwu.edu mfeldman@seas.gwu.edu

#include "ed.h"
struct FL {
FILE_REC_PTR FD;
struct FL *nxt;
} FILE_LIST, *FILE_LIST_PTR;
FILE_REC_PTR CWK_LOAD_FILE( file_name )
char *file_name;
{
int ch;
FILE_REC_PTR tmp_fn;
char buffer[100], msg[100];
int line_cnt = 0, length;
static struct FL *First_FL = NULL, *Next_FL;
/*
Only allocate a new file if the current one is not open.
*/
Next_FL = First_FL;
/************************************************************************/
/* This is a way to deal with seperate compilations of package */
/* specifications and bodies. If the specification is in a ".ads" */
/* file, and the body in a ".adb" file, then always open the ".abd" */
/* file. */
/************************************************************************/
length = strlen( file_name );
if ( strncmp( &file_name[length-3], "ads", 3 ) == 0 )
strcpy( &file_name[length-3], "adb" );
while ( Next_FL != NULL )
{
if ( ! strcmp( Next_FL->FD->FN, file_name ) )
return Next_FL->FD;
Next_FL = Next_FL->nxt;
}
Next_FL = malloc( sizeof( FILE_LIST ) );
Next_FL->nxt = First_FL;
First_FL = Next_FL;
tmp_fn = malloc( sizeof( FILE_REC ));
Next_FL->FD = tmp_fn;
tmp_fn->FN = malloc( strlen( file_name )+1 );
strcpy( tmp_fn->FN, file_name );
tmp_fn->fd = fopen( tmp_fn->FN, "r" );
if (tmp_fn->fd == 0) {
sprintf( msg, "Can't open file %s", file_name );
CWK_CLEANUP_MON( -1, msg );
}
while ( fgets( buffer, 100, tmp_fn->fd ) ) {
if ( line_cnt >= MAX_LINES )
{
sprintf( msg, "Too many lines in file %s", file_name );
CWK_CLEANUP_MON( -1, msg );
}
tmp_fn->lines[line_cnt] = malloc( strlen(buffer));
if (tmp_fn->lines[line_cnt] == 0) {
CWK_CLEANUP_MON( -1,"Out of memory" );
}
strncpy( tmp_fn->lines[line_cnt], buffer, strlen( buffer ) - 1 );
tmp_fn->lines[line_cnt++][strlen(buffer)-1] = '\0';
}
tmp_fn->lines_in_file = line_cnt - 1;
return tmp_fn;
}
